In the world of health and fitness, few metrics are as revealing as your cardiorespiratory fitness (CRF) and VO₂ max. These measures go beyond body composition or strength to evaluate how efficiently your heart, lungs, and muscles work together during exercise.
Whether you’re a competitive athlete, a patient in cardiac rehab, or someone simply aiming to improve your health, understanding your CRF and VO₂ Max can unlock valuable insights and help you train smarter.
Cardiorespiratory fitness reflects how effectively your circulatory and respiratory systems deliver oxygen to your muscles during sustained physical activity. Higher CRF means your body is better at transporting and using oxygen - a critical factor in both performance and health longevity.
VO₂ max, or maximal oxygen uptake, is the maximum amount of oxygen your body can use during intense physical exertion. It’s measured in millilitres of oxygen per minute per kilogram of body weight (ml/kg/min) and is widely regarded as the gold standard of aerobic fitness.

Testing CRF and VO₂ max typically requires lab-grade equipment like gas analysis masks and ergometers - tools that are expensive and rarely available to the public. Without these, it's incredibly difficult to obtain accurate data.
